Join us in Genoa as Sales Planning Italy Analyst, where you will help shape commercial performance by transforming market trends, sales data and business opportunities into actionable insights.
As part of the Sales Planning team, you will work closely with key commercial stakeholders, contributing to monitoring business performance, supporting forecasting and planning activities, and identifying opportunities to drive revenue growth and commercial effectiveness.
This is an ideal opportunity for someone with a strong analytical mindset who wants to develop a solid understanding of commercial dynamics and grow within Sales Planning.
Live your ambition. Lead with impact
You will contribute to the performance and evolution of Costa’s Italian market by supporting analysis, planning and reporting activities that enable fact-based commercial decisions.
Sales Performance & Business Insights
Monitor sales performance against targets, forecasts, and prior-year results, identifying trends, gaps, and growth opportunities. Analyze booking, channel, and product performance to uncover key commercial drivers, deliver actionable insights through ad hoc analyses,
and evaluate the effectiveness and business impact of promotions and commercial initiatives.
Sales Planning & Forecasting Excellence
Support budgeting, forecasting, and target-setting processes to ensure accurate sales planning, while monitoring business performance against forecasts and targets, identifying deviations, and contributing to timely corrective actions.
Reporting & Data Analysis
Prepare and maintain sales reports, dashboards, and performance analyses, leveraging multiple data sources and large datasets to ensure reliable business insights, while driving the continuous improvement and automation of reporting and analytical tools to enhance data accessibility and decision-making across the Sales organization.
Cross-Functional Collaboration & Decision Support
Collaborate closely with Sales, Marketing, Revenue Management, Finance, and other key stakeholders, supporting business reviews and management presentations by translating complex data into clear insights and contributing to data-driven decision-making across the organization.
What Makes You Unique
- Previous experiences in Sales Planning, Business Analysis, Commercial Controlling or related analytical roles.
- Preferred b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Economics, Business, Finance, Management Engineering, Data Analytics or a related field
- Strong analytical mindset and confidence working with numbers and large datasets.
- Ability to interpret complex data and translate insights into business actions.
- Advanced knowledge of Excel and experience with BI and reporting tools (Power BI is considered a plus).
- Stakeholder management and communication sk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ively across different functions.
- Fluency in English and Italian.
- Proactive, curious and results-oriented approach, with a genuine interest in commercial dynamics and business performance.
